The Warden Game is a text-based adventure from 1987 that unfolds entirely through written choices and consequences. Players navigate scenarios centered on survival and influence within a prison setting, making decisions that shape outcomes through dialogue and strategy. The game runs on DOS and web browsers, with minimal graphics, relying on narrative and branching paths to drive progression. Each move carries weight, reflecting the power struggles and ethical dilemmas inherent in the environment. What stands out is the author’s firsthand perspective. Created by Ed Mead while he was incarcerated, the game offers an unfiltered look at systemic issues and inmate hierarchies. Its themes resonate with modern discussions on mass incarceration, even though it predates current debates by decades. The raw authenticity of its premise, combined with its historical context, makes it a rare artifact of both gaming and social commentary.
